|
@@ -17,6 +17,7 @@ use App\Models\Inquiry\InquiryRelayDetail; |
|
@@ -17,6 +17,7 @@ use App\Models\Inquiry\InquiryRelayDetail; |
|
17
|
use App\Models\Inquiry\InquiryRelayDetailLog;
|
17
|
use App\Models\Inquiry\InquiryRelayDetailLog;
|
|
18
|
use App\Models\Manage\Manage;
|
18
|
use App\Models\Manage\Manage;
|
|
19
|
use Illuminate\Support\Arr;
|
19
|
use Illuminate\Support\Arr;
|
|
|
|
20
|
+use Illuminate\Support\Facades\Cache;
|
|
20
|
use Illuminate\Support\Facades\DB;
|
21
|
use Illuminate\Support\Facades\DB;
|
|
21
|
use Illuminate\Support\Str;
|
22
|
use Illuminate\Support\Str;
|
|
22
|
|
23
|
|
|
@@ -525,6 +526,8 @@ class InquiryForwardLogic extends BaseLogic |
|
@@ -525,6 +526,8 @@ class InquiryForwardLogic extends BaseLogic |
|
525
|
*/
|
526
|
*/
|
|
526
|
public function inquiryManageCount()
|
527
|
public function inquiryManageCount()
|
|
527
|
{
|
528
|
{
|
|
|
|
529
|
+ $data = Cache::get('inquiry_manage_count');
|
|
|
|
530
|
+ if (!$data) {
|
|
528
|
$manage_ids = ForwardCount::select('manage_id')->orderBy('manage_id', 'asc')->distinct()->pluck('manage_id')->toArray();
|
531
|
$manage_ids = ForwardCount::select('manage_id')->orderBy('manage_id', 'asc')->distinct()->pluck('manage_id')->toArray();
|
|
529
|
$manageModel = new Manage();
|
532
|
$manageModel = new Manage();
|
|
530
|
|
533
|
|
|
@@ -572,6 +575,11 @@ class InquiryForwardLogic extends BaseLogic |
|
@@ -572,6 +575,11 @@ class InquiryForwardLogic extends BaseLogic |
|
572
|
}
|
575
|
}
|
|
573
|
$data_week['total'] = $data_week_total;
|
576
|
$data_week['total'] = $data_week_total;
|
|
574
|
|
577
|
|
|
575
|
- return $this->success(['data_month' => $data_month, 'data_week' => $data_week]);
|
578
|
+ $data = ['data_month' => $data_month, 'data_week' => $data_week];
|
|
|
|
579
|
+
|
|
|
|
580
|
+ Cache::add('inquiry_manage_count', $data);
|
|
|
|
581
|
+ }
|
|
|
|
582
|
+
|
|
|
|
583
|
+ return $this->success($data);
|
|
576
|
}
|
584
|
}
|
|
577
|
} |
585
|
} |